How they compare
Kenya currently reports 2.63 % change on previous year against 2.6 % change on previous year in Guinea, a difference of 0.03 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Kenya ahead.
Guinea ranks 41st and Kenya ranks 39th of 188 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Guinea averaged higher in 1 and Kenya in 2.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Total weekly hours worked of employed persons (ILO modelled estimates).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
